About

Malcolm Voyce is a scholar working on Sociology and Political Science, Political Science and International Relations and Religious studies. According to data from OpenAlex, Malcolm Voyce has authored 24 papers receiving a total of 207 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 14 papers in Sociology and Political Science, 7 papers in Political Science and International Relations and 6 papers in Religious studies. Recurrent topics in Malcolm Voyce’s work include Indian and Buddhist Studies (5 papers), Asian Geopolitics and Ethnography (3 papers) and Islamic Finance and Banking Studies (3 papers). Malcolm Voyce is often cited by papers focused on Indian and Buddhist Studies (5 papers), Asian Geopolitics and Ethnography (3 papers) and Islamic Finance and Banking Studies (3 papers). Malcolm Voyce collaborates with scholars based in Australia, Germany and United States. Malcolm Voyce's co-authors include Adam Possamaï, Bryan S. Turner, Joshua M. Roose, Veena Mushrif‐Tripathy, Michael D. Petraglia, Kelsey M. Gray and Malcolm D. Schug and has published in prestigious journals such as The Sociological Review, Sociologia Ruralis and Current Sociology.
